Review: As Told By The Boys That Fed Me Apples
How better to tell the story of the 136,000 Australian horses sent to the First World War, than through the experiences of three of the ‘boys’ who fed apples to their charger, Sandy.
Catherine Lawrence enthusiastically reviews Lachlan Driscoll’s excellent production—highlighting the soundscape, acting, and production design/direction… and concluding ‘I recommend you buy tickets while you can see this production, and have the chance to congratulate Riley Finn Anderson, Robert Wainwright, and Lachlan Driscoll.’
